What are .pad files in torrent? For what they are there?
Help your torrent client to deal with overlapping files (since it's separated by pieces and if you deselect some content, it could still download some of it to complete the piece) and also help the torrent not being stuck at 99 % for example.

Unless you have a very old client torrent, those files are useful to your client and used only for that purpose, they should not even exist on your disk if you use the file explorer (when the torrent is finished).

If you use the latest qBittorrent (which you should), you won't even see them since they are "technical" files and not "content" files and the latest qBittorrent will hide them.
